About Ethiopian

Ethiopia, a country located in the Horn of Africa, is known for its rich history, diverse culture, and stunning landscapes. It is the second-most populous country in Africa and has a variety of ethnic groups and languages.

The Ethiopian culture is deeply rooted in tradition and has a strong sense of community. Music and dance play an essential role in Ethiopian society, with traditional dances like Eskista and Amhara being popular. Ethiopian cuisine is also famous worldwide, with dishes like injera, doro wat, and kitfo gaining international recognition.

In terms of natural beauty, Ethiopia is home to breathtaking landscapes such as the Simien Mountains, the Danakil Depression, and the Blue Nile Falls. The country also boasts a rich wildlife population, including rare and endangered species like the Ethiopian wolf and the Gelada baboon.

Ethiopia has a long and storied history, with ancient civilizations like Aksum and Lalibela leaving behind remarkable archaeological sites and rock-hewn churches. The country is also known for its strong religious heritage, with Christianity and Islam being the two major religions practiced.

Overall, Ethiopia is a country with a vibrant and captivating culture, stunning natural wonders, and a fascinating history. It’s no wonder that many are drawn to the beauty and charm of this remarkable nation.
